Armor Home Repair is a small company that was started by a couple of Soldiers while still on active duty. They did it so that they could make some extra money on the side doing something they really enjoyed. It all started with a concrete patio project which led to this great idea. They realized that they had enough experience between the two of them to fix, build and remodel just about anything around a house.

Isaak noticed that a lot of soldiers have some level of experience in one of the building trades. It almost seems like doing some sort of construction is a prerequisite for joining the Army. They decided that creating this company would be a great way to help soldiers make some extra money doing something they already know how to do. By using soldiers, our customers know that the work will be completed by reliable and competent people who care about what they do.
